Largemouth bass. Historical artwork of a largemouth bass (Micropterus salmoides). Largemouth basses are freshwater fishes found in the central USA. Their diet includes the eggs and young of other fish. This new species of fish was described by the eminent French zoologist Georges Cuvier (1769-1832) and his colleague,Valenciennes,in 1835. They called this fish the black bass (Huro nigricans) | |
